How Pablo Escobar Made His Money

Escobar's drug cartel was responsible for smuggling vast quantities of cocaine into the United States and other countries. The cartel used a variety of methods to transport the drugs, including airplanes, boats, and even submarines. Escobar also had a network of distributors who sold the cocaine to dealers and users.

In addition to drug trafficking, Escobar also had other sources of income, such as extortion, kidnapping, and money laundering. He extorted money from businesses and individuals, and he kidnapped people for ransom. He also laundered money through a variety of businesses, including banks, real estate companies, and car dealerships.
